基于ControlNet現場總線技術的冷站CIMS系統設計與集成
引言
cims系統是一個以企業網絡為基礎把企業經營決策、管理、計劃、調度、過程優化、故障診斷、現場控制等信息統一進行優化處理的系統。文章以某卷煙廠動力車間冷站cims系統改造設計為例,就該冷站cims系統實現的相關技術作了比較深入的討論。
2 cims系統集成的實現技術
在構建cims系統時,控制與信息網絡互聯具有重要意義,在該冷站cims系統設計中以支持OPC技術的組態軟件為紐帶,實現控制與信息網的集成。
2.1 opc技術
opc是實現控制系統現場設備級與過程監控級間信息互聯的關鍵技術。它以微軟的(分布式)組件對象模型為基礎,采用客戶/服務器模式,按照面向對象的原則,將一個應用程序(opc服務器)作為一個對象封裝起來,只將接口方法暴露在外面,客戶以統一的方式去調用,使用戶從低層的開發中脫離出來。opc可實現遠程調用,使應用程序的分布與系統硬件的分布無關,便于系統硬件配置,從而使系統的應用范圍更廣。實際上,opc是提供了一種機制,使系統能夠以標準的方式從數據源獲取數據并將其傳遞給任何客戶程序。
opc服務器是數據的供應方,負責為 opc客戶端提供所需的數據;opc客戶端是數據的使用方,opc服務器作為現場總線體系結構的中間層,將現場信號按照統一的標準與 scada、hmi等軟件無縫連接起來,把硬件和應用軟件有效地分開. opc服務器對下層設備提供接口,使現場的各種過程信息能夠進入opc服務器,從而實現向下互聯;opc服務器還對上層設備提供標準的接口,使上層信息網絡(intranet)設備能夠取得 opc服務器中的數據,從而實現向上互聯,這兩種互聯都是雙向的。通過opc接口就能訪問所有提供了opc服務器的現場設備,實現與現場設備的通信。
2.2 監控組態軟件
為設備配套方便,系統使用rsview32組態軟件。該組態軟件通過其繪圖工具可生成各種圖形對象或文本,提供了大量的工業設備圖形、儀表符號,還提供趨勢圖、歷史曲線、組數據分析圖等圖形庫,可以直接使用其它繪圖軟件包如autocad、coreldraw等生成的對象。它提供的圖形化用戶界面gui友好,包括一整套windows風格的窗口、彈出菜單、按鈕、消息區、工具欄、滾動條和監控畫面等,其動畫控制功能畫面豐富多彩,可以激活圖形對象以使它反映出過程變化,為設備的正常運行、操作人員的集中監控提供了極大的方便。此外,其重要的特點是具有強大的通信功能、良好的開放性以及數據庫資源共享[6]。
(1) 數據庫資源共享
開放式設計可以很容易地與microsoft產品共享信息,其實時標簽數據庫是odbc[7]兼容數據庫,可以利用其它數據庫工具如:microsoft access、sybase、sql server等瀏覽并管理標簽,實現本地控制單元與上位機之間數據和信息共享,為用戶提供更為集中的數據操作環境,實現信息集中管理。
(2) 強大的通信功能
該組態軟件能與多種通信協議互聯,支持多種硬件設備,如allen-bradley、modicon、siemens、omron等公司的各種型號 PLC,適應各類測控硬件設備,可以滿足不同測點的要求。向下可以通過rslinx、opc等與數據采集硬件通信;向上可以通過 tcp/ip,ethernet與高層管理網互聯。opc使rsview32可以作為一個客戶端或服務器,允許在不同的rsview32站以及其它opc 服務器之間進行點對點通訊。
(3) 組態軟件在監控系統中的地位
在監控系統中,投入運行的監控組態軟件是系統的數據采集處理中心、遠程監視中心和數據轉發中心。如圖2所示,它處于運行狀態的監控組態軟件與各種控制、檢測設備(如掛接在現場總線上的工控計算機、plc)等共同構成快速響應/控制中心。監控組態軟件投入運行后,操作人員可以在其支持下完成以下各項任務:
查看生產現場的實時數據及流程畫面,瀏覽各實時/歷史趨勢畫面;
自動打印各種實時/歷史生產報表;
及時得到各種過程報警和系統報警;
在需要時,可人為干預生產過程,修改生產過程參數和狀態;
與管理部門的計算機聯網,為管理部門提供生產實時數據。
rsview32支持opc技術,是連接控制網絡與信息網絡的橋梁。通過opc接口,它不僅能連接從現場設備傳送來的信息,而且可以與其它應用軟件交換數據;通過opc接口,可以實現信息網絡與控制網絡實時數據庫的互聯,即實現控制網絡與信息網絡的集成。
評論